Innovative dynamic Façade systems for INdoor environmental Quality.
Buildings are the single largest energy consumer in Europe and addressing the challenges of climate change require innovative approaches to building design and operation that reduce energy consumption. Furthermore, people spend most of their lives in buildings; thus, the quality of indoor environments, and indeed indoor air, is vital.
FaceINQ addresses the need for innovation in the design and operation of naturally ventilated buildings with complex glass façade systems, which are now a common feature in large-scale non-residential buildings. FaceINQ’s innovative approach utilises advanced computational models validated with measured data and qualitative feedback from building occupants to consider not only the building energy consumption, but also the impact of indoor environment on building occupants, and the impact of occupants’ behaviour on the operation of façade systems.
